Median Age in Lewis County, Idaho
Lewis County, Idaho has a median age of 49.0 years, which ranks #284 of 3,222 out of 3,222 counties nationwide. This is 26.0% above the national value of 38.9 years.
Within Idaho, Lewis County ranks #7 of 44 out of 44 counties. This places it in the 91th percentile nationally.
The median age of the total population. All data comes from the U.S. Census Bureau's American Community Survey (ACS) 5-Year Estimates for 2024.
